You can build as other people said a Lump element hybrid, at your frequency lump components will work fine.
I attach a pdf that has the equations and circuit diagram for your hybrid. Make sure when u build it u put everything symmetrical and as close as possible. Also better use SMD components for the Cs and Ls. If u want to have coaxial feed, just strip a coaxial line connect the inner core to your input and the cover to the ground and you can then connect it to your amplifier on any other component.
That design has about 20% bandwidth.
